Specialized Assessments

Neuropsychological Assessments provide a detailed understanding of learning strengths, cognitive skills, and academic challenges, guiding personalized educational strategies for success.

Psychoeducational Assessments clarify how a student learns, identify specific learning needs, and offer concrete recommendations that guide educational planning and support long-term academic success.

College Disability Assessments help document learning, attention, or emotional challenges in line with ADA and campus requirements, so students can access appropriate academic accommodations and support services.

Giftedness Testing and Assessment (2e) provides a comprehensive evaluation to identify giftedness, recognize twice-exceptional learners, and guide tailored strategies that support advanced students with distinct educational needs.
Counseling & Advocacy

Family Counseling supports parents and caregivers in navigating challenges, improving communication, and building stronger, more resilient relationships at home.

IEP Consultation helps clarify how a student learns best, ensures appropriate supports and accommodations are in place, and guides families and schools through each step of the special education process.

Individual and Group Counseling helps children, teens, and adults build coping skills, manage stress, and improve emotional wellbeing through evidence-based, collaborative support.

Section 504 Consultation helps families understand students’ rights, request appropriate classroom accommodations, and work with schools to ensure equal educational access and ongoing support for learners with disabilities.
